Block

#18,721,723
Block Number
18,721,723 @ 2024-06-07 15:26:00
Status
Finalized
ID
0x011dabbb238716bcf15d94e23e3146939730c1a35fc20ad7170079a0a2ff6a84
Transactions
Gas Used
1780818/39378474 (4.52% Used)
Total Score
1,824,591,237 (+99)
Rewards
5.37 VTHO